wagjag_seasonal_logo One of Canada’s largest group-buying websites has embraced group-giving this holiday season in support of SickKids.

WagJag, a daily deal website, has dedicated eight days in December to SickKids Foundation in support of The Hospital for Sick Children. From December 23 to 31, visitors to WagJag.com will have the option to donate to SickKids. WagJag will match all donations up to $100 per person, to a total of $50,000.

Look for SickKids Foundation as the “main deal” in Toronto, York Region, Brampton and Mississauga on December 24. It will then be the featured deal in Halton, Hamilton, Guelph, Cambridge, Kitchener/Waterloo and Niagara on December 25.

image It was the Power of 2, but also the power of many as hundreds of people took to their cell phones and texted, tweeted and donated for the fundraising challenge between ET Canada hosts Rick Campanelli and Cheryl Hickey as they battled it out for charity. Bragging rights and good-natured public embarrassment were on the line as the co-hosts duked it out for a week and a half.

The victor? Cheryl and SickKids Foundation, who raised a whopping $11,347! In addition to donations that support The Hospital for Sick Children, the victory is even sweeter for Cheryl because it means she can enjoy watching Rick have his legs waxed live on television. 1_ct_cel1_pict1 The race is on as ET Canada co-hosts Rick Campanelli and Cheryl Hickey are in a battle for first place. Each host is encouraging their fans to raise money for their charity of choice: Cheryl for SickKids Foundation and Rick for Athletes for Africa.

The person who raises the least money for charity will have to perform a very “public” task: Rick will have to wax his legs and Cheryl will have to perform with the Raptors Dance Pak at a game. Help SickKids by supporting Cheryl Hickey!
